A top-down sock in six sizes with a shifting rib pattern that extends down the leg and over the top of the foot, and is especially friendly with self-striping yarns.
Easily converted to toe-up construction, as the pattern is vertically reversible.
May be knit with a variety of yarn weights and needles sizes.

Finished Size:
XXS(XS, S, M, L, XL), to fit feet measuring up to 4(5.5, 7, 8.5, 10, 11.5)”
finished sock circumference = 3(4.5, 6, 7.5, 9, 10.5) inches
Yarn Requirements:
200(250, 300, 350, 400, 450) yards
Gauge:
32 sts and 48 rows = 4” in stockinette
